#63f184 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#63f184 is composed of 38.8% red, 94.5%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 45.2%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 133.9 degrees, a saturation of 83.5% and a lightness of 66.7%. #63f184 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ffff with #00e309. Closest websafe color is: #66ff99.

#63f184 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#63f184 has RGB values of R:99, G:241, B:132 and CMYK values of C:0.59, M:0, Y:0.45,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 6549892.
